I Lay in Zion
“Behold, I lay in Zion a choice stone, a precious cornerstone, and he who believes in Him shall not be disappointed” is a quote from Isaiah 28:16 in the Bible. In this verse, Christ is referred to as the cornerstone of a spiritual house that will not fall. The point here is that if you trust Christ, God's corner stone, you will not be disappointed. This stone will not prove faulty. If you build your life on this stone, your life will not crumble in the storm. If you hide behind this stone, you will be safe. If you stand on the truth of this stone, you will not be ashamed. If you join with others in the spiritual house built on this stone, you will be proud of your foundation and your fellowship will stand.
